DBeast: PostgreSQL MCP Server for AI Database Analysis
DBeast is a PostgreSQL MCP server that gives AI assistants structured DBA-style tools for schema discovery, database health checks, security audits, maintenance analysis, data quality checks, query performance review, and safe write-impact previews. GitHub: https://github.com/snss10/DBeast

I built DBeast to explore a bigger question:
What if AI assistants could do real PostgreSQL investigation, not just generate SQL?
DBeast is an MCP server that gives assistants structured DBA-style tools for understanding and analyzing databases.
It can help with:
- schema discovery and ERD generation
- database health checks
- index and maintenance analysis
- query performance investigation
- security and sensitive-data audits
- data quality checks
- replication and configuration review
- impact previews for risky database changes
The goal is to turn tools like Claude, Cursor, and Windsurf into practical database analysis copilots.
In the demo, Claude uses DBeast to inspect a PostgreSQL database, run multiple audits, identify critical issues, and summarize what to fix first.
Safety still matters, so destructive writes are previewed instead of executed directly. But the bigger idea is giving AI assistants enough structured database context to reason from evidence instead of guessing.
